Pull sound fixes from Takashi Iwai:
 "Things seem to calm down so far, just a small few HD-audio fixes
  (regression fixes and a new codec ID addition) popping up"

* tag 'sound-3.16-rc6' of git://git.kernel.org/pub/scm/linux/kernel/git/tiwai/sound:
  ALSA: hda - Fix broken PM due to incomplete i915 initialization
  ALSA: hda - Revert stream assignment order for Intel controllers
  ALSA: hda - Add new GPU codec ID 0x10de0070 to snd-hda
  ALSA: hda: Fix build warning
